Yes - so now SILE tries a bit harder to embed fonts.

Going back to the original question, I'd be very happy to have some examples of Anglo-Saxon scripture, and since the Beowulf font appears to be freely redistributable we can put it into the repository so that the examples can be easily rebuilt. Are you happy with the way SILE is handling Anglo-Saxon text? (I don't know, for example, how it should deal with hyphenation / line continuations. I don't think AS has a hyphen, but I don't know if words should be wrapped or kept on the same line.) When we have something looking good it would be great to add it in.

Regarding the question of line breaking and hyphenation; the existing body of text from the Anglo-Saxon era is probably too small and the concept of having any rules regarding this matter in the first place to allow any final answer probably didn't arise yet.
